Amsterdam goes live with OPS

Summary by latecruisenews.com
Cruiseships can now make use of onshore power (OPS) at the Passenger Terminal Amsterdam (PTA). Norwegian Prima was the first to connect in early June. Starting in 2027, the use of shore power at this location will become mandatory. This is three years ahead of European regulations.
